A recombinant protein antigen with a N-terminal His6-ABP tag corresponding to human SRC1. Source: E.coli Amino Acid Sequence: NLSLDDVKVKVEKKEQMDPCNTNPTPMTKPTPEEIKLEAQSQFTADLDQFDQLLPTLEKAAQLPGLCETDRMDGAVTSVTIKSEILPAS The SRC1 Recombinant Protein Antigen is derived from E. coli. The SRC1 Recombinant Protein Antigen has been validated for the following applications: Antibody Competition.
